Brief Summary
The study will investigate to verify whether pediatric dentists could determine chewing performance level by using Karaduman Chewing Performance Scale in children.

Eligibility Criteria
Inclusion
- Typical developing children
- Children with cerebral palsy (CP)
- Above the age of 2 years
Exclusion
- Children who were under the age of 2 years
- Who used any medicine and/or oral appliances that may affect chewing performance
- Who had a previous evaluation of chewing function and received any chewing training
